P & L calculation labels have been changed
The P & L calculation options have been renamed to clarify their use. The calculation formerly called "daily" has been changed to "New Position P&L," and the calculation called "cumulative" has been changed to "Daily P&L." The P&L calculations work as follows:
New Position P&L is calculated for transactions you execute today using the formula:
(current price) - (purchase price) x (number of outstanding shares/contracts purchased today)
Daily P&L is calculated for all positions you currently hold regardless of the transaction date, and is calculated using the "New Position" formula above and the "previous day" formula (below):
(current price) - (previous day's closing price) x (total number of outstanding shares/contracts)
P&L reflects only unrealized gains or losses.
